/**
* Handles all requests and sets the CORS headers.
*
* @param {Object} e The event object with request parameters.
* @returns {ContentService.TextOutput} The JSON response with CORS headers.
*/
function handleResponse(e) {
try {
// Get callback name from request parameters
const callback = e.parameter.callback;
if (e.postData && e.postData.contents) {
const data = JSON.parse(e.postData.contents);
Logger.log("Received Data:", JSON.stringify(data, null, 2));
const scores = calculateScores(data);
const recommendations = getRecommendations(scores);
const ss = SpreadsheetApp.getActiveSpreadsheet();
const sheet = ss.getSheetByName("Submissions");
if (!sheet) throw new Error("Sheet 'Submissions' not found.");
const lastRow = sheet.getLastRow() + 1;
const formattedRecommendations = recommendations.map(rec => `${rec.path} (${rec.match})`);
const values = [
[
data.name || '',
data.email || '',
data.github || '',
data.telegram || '',
data.x || '',
data.location || '',
sanitizeArray(data.spokenLanguages).join(", "),
sanitizeArray(data.frontendSkills).join(", "),
sanitizeArray(data.languages).join(", "),
sanitizeArray(data.tools).join(", "),
sanitizeArray(data.blockchainExperience).join(", "),
data.goals || '',
data.experience || '',
data.hackathonExperience || '',
data.education || '',
data.availability || '',
data.portfolio || '',
data.additionalSkills || '',
sanitizeArray(data.aiExperience).join(", "),
data.relevantProjects || '',
formattedRecommendations.join(", ")
]
];
sheet.getRange(lastRow, 1, 1, values[0].length).setValues(values);
const response = {
result: "success",
recommendations: recommendations
};
// Wrap response in callback if JSONP
const responseText = callback ?
`${callback}(${JSON.stringify(response)})` :
JSON.stringify(response);
return ContentService.createTextOutput(responseText)
.setMimeType(callback ? ContentService.MimeType.JAVASCRIPT : ContentService.MimeType.JSON);
}
} catch (error) {
Logger.log("Error: " + error.toString());
const errorResponse = {
result: "error",
message: error.toString()
};
const responseText = callback ?
`${callback}(${JSON.stringify(errorResponse)})` :
JSON.stringify(errorResponse);
return ContentService.createTextOutput(responseText)
.setMimeType(callback ? ContentService.MimeType.JAVASCRIPT : ContentService.MimeType.JSON);
}
}
/**
* Handles GET requests.
*
* @param {Object} e The event object with request parameters.
* @returns {ContentService.TextOutput} The JSON response with CORS headers.
*/
function doGet(e) {
return handleResponse(e);
}
/**
* Handles POST requests to process form submissions and calculate scores.
*
* @param {Object} e The event object with submitted form data.
* @returns {ContentService.TextOutput} The JSON response with the result and recommendations.
*/
function doPost(e) {
return handleResponse(e);
}
/**
* Calculates scores for each developer path based on the provided data.
*
* @param {Object} data - The form submission data.
* @returns {Object} - An object containing the calculated scores for each path.
*/
function calculateScores(data) {
Logger.log("Input Data for calculateScores:", JSON.stringify(data, null, 2));
let scores = {
hackerboard: 0,
adosubmission: 0,
contractors: 0,
ambassadors: 0,
ai: 0
};
const weightMappings = {
// Programming Languages
languages: {
Rust: { hackerboard: 15, adosubmission: 15, contractors: 10, ai: 5 },
JavaScript: { hackerboard: 8, contractors: 10, ambassadors: 2, ai: 2 },
TypeScript: { hackerboard: 8, contractors: 10, ai: 2 },
Python: { hackerboard: 2, adosubmission: 2, contractors: 5, ambassadors: 2, ai: 15 },
Solidity: { hackerboard: 2, adosubmission: 5, contractors: 3 },
Go: { hackerboard: 5, adosubmission: 3, contractors: 5, ai: 3 },
"C++": { hackerboard: 3, adosubmission: 2, contractors: 3, ai: 3 },
Other: { hackerboard: 1, adosubmission: 1, contractors: 1, ambassadors: 1, ai: 1 }
},
// Front-End Skills
frontendSkills: {
React: { hackerboard: 5, adosubmission: 3, contractors: 7 },
"Next.js": { hackerboard: 8, adosubmission: 5, contractors: 8 },
"Vue.js": { hackerboard: 5, adosubmission: 3, contractors: 5 },
Angular: { hackerboard: 5, adosubmission: 3, contractors: 5 },
ShadCN: { hackerboard: 7, adosubmission: 5, contractors: 5 },
"UI/UX Design": { hackerboard: 3, adosubmission: 5, contractors: 5, ambassadors: 3, ai: 3 },
"Web3.js / Ethers.js": { hackerboard: 5, adosubmission: 5, contractors: 5, ai: 2 },
"AndromedaJS SDK": { hackerboard: 10, adosubmission: 7, contractors: 8, ai: 2 },
Other: { hackerboard: 1, adosubmission: 1, contractors: 1, ambassadors: 1, ai: 1 }
},
// Back-End Skills
backendSkills: {
"REST APIs": { hackerboard: 5, adosubmission: 5, contractors: 7, ai: 3 },
GraphQL: { hackerboard: 5, adosubmission: 5, contractors: 5, ai: 3 },
"Database (SQL/NoSQL)": { hackerboard: 5, adosubmission: 5, contractors: 5, ai: 3 },
"Serverless Functions": { hackerboard: 5, adosubmission: 5, contractors: 5, ai: 2 },
Other: { hackerboard: 1, adosubmission: 1, contractors: 1, ambassadors: 1, ai: 1 }
},
// Andromeda/Cosmos Tools
tools: {
"Andromeda CLI": { hackerboard: 10, adosubmission: 8, contractors: 7, ambassadors: 2, ai: 2 },
"ADO Builder": { hackerboard: 7, adosubmission: 10, contractors: 5, ambassadors: 2, ai: 2 },
"App Builder": { hackerboard: 5, adosubmission: 7, contractors: 5, ambassadors: 2, ai: 2 },
"Andromeda Web App": { hackerboard: 5, adosubmission: 5, contractors: 5, ambassadors: 2, ai: 2 },
"Andromeda Logic Library (ALL)": { hackerboard: 8, adosubmission: 8, contractors: 5, ambassadors: 2, ai: 2 },
"Keplr Wallet": { hackerboard: 5, adosubmission: 5, contractors: 5, ambassadors: 2, ai: 2 },
CosmWasm: { hackerboard: 12, adosubmission: 10, contractors: 8, ai: 3 },
"Cosmos SDK": { hackerboard: 10, adosubmission: 5, contractors: 8, ai: 3 },
Git: { hackerboard: 5, adosubmission: 5, contractors: 5, ambassadors: 2, ai: 3 },
GitHub: { hackerboard: 5, adosubmission: 5, contractors: 5, ambassadors: 2, ai: 3 },
Other: { hackerboard: 1, adosubmission: 1, contractors: 1, ambassadors: 1, ai: 1 }
},
// Blockchain Experience
blockchainExperience: {
"CosmWasm - Basic": { hackerboard: 5, adosubmission: 5, contractors: 4, ai: 2 },
"CosmWasm - Developed & Deployed Contracts": { hackerboard: 8, adosubmission: 8, contractors: 6, ai: 3 },
"CosmWasm - Open Source Contributions": { hackerboard: 10, adosubmission: 10, contractors: 5, ai: 3 },
"Cosmos SDK - Basic": { hackerboard: 5, adosubmission: 3, contractors: 4, ai: 2 },
"Cosmos SDK - Built Modules/Applications": { hackerboard: 8, adosubmission: 5, contractors: 6, ai: 3 },
"Cosmos SDK - Contributions": { hackerboard: 10, adosubmission: 5, contractors: 5, ai: 3 },
"IBC (Inter-Blockchain Communication)": { hackerboard: 7, adosubmission: 5, contractors: 5, ai: 3 },
"Smart Contract Auditing": { hackerboard: 8, adosubmission: 5, contractors: 7, ai: 2 },
"aOS": { hackerboard: 5, adosubmission: 10, contractors: 5, ai: 2 },
"DeFi Protocols": { hackerboard: 3, adosubmission: 5, contractors: 5, ai: 3 },
"NFT Development": { hackerboard: 3, adosubmission: 5, contractors: 5, ai: 2 },
"Ethereum/EVM": { hackerboard: 2, adosubmission: 3, contractors: 3, ai: 1 },
Other: { hackerboard: 2, adosubmission: 2, contractors: 2, ai: 1 }
},
// General Skills
generalSkills: {
"Git/GitHub": { hackerboard: 5, adosubmission: 5, contractors: 5, ambassadors: 2, ai: 3 },
"Testing (Unit, Integration, etc.)": { hackerboard: 5, adosubmission: 5, contractors: 5, ai: 3 },
"CI/CD": { hackerboard: 5, adosubmission: 3, contractors: 5, ai: 2 },
"Security Best Practices": { hackerboard: 7, adosubmission: 5, contractors: 5, ambassadors: 1, ai: 3 },
"Cloud Platforms (AWS, GCP, Azure)": { hackerboard: 3, adosubmission: 3, contractors: 5, ai: 3 },
DevOps: { hackerboard: 3, adosubmission: 3, contractors: 5, ai: 2 },
"Agile/Scrum": { hackerboard: 2, adosubmission: 2, contractors: 5, ambassadors: 2, ai: 2 },
Other: { hackerboard: 1, adosubmission: 1, contractors: 1, ambassadors: 1, ai: 1 }
},
// AI-Specific Tools
aiExperience: {
"ChatGPT": { ai: 5 },
"OpenAI API": { ai: 7 },
"Claude API": { ai: 7 },
"Google Gemini API": { ai: 7 },
LangFlow: { ai: 5 },
Other: { ai: 1 }
}
};
function addScores(category, dataArray, weights) {
if (!dataArray) return;
dataArray.forEach(item => {
if (weights[item]) {
for (const path in weights[item]) {
scores[path] += weights[item][path];
Logger.log(` ${item}: +${weights[item][path]} to ${path}`);
}
}
});
}
// Apply weights
addScores("languages", data.languages, weightMappings.languages);
addScores("frontendSkills", data.frontendSkills, weightMappings.frontendSkills);
addScores("backendSkills", data.backendSkills, weightMappings.backendSkills);
addScores("tools", data.tools, weightMappings.tools);
addScores("blockchainExperience", data.blockchainExperience, weightMappings.blockchainExperience);
addScores("generalSkills", data.generalSkills, weightMappings.generalSkills);
addScores("aiExperience", data.aiExperience, weightMappings.aiExperience);
Logger.log("Calculated Scores:", JSON.stringify(scores, null, 2));
return scores;
}
/**
* Determines recommendations based on calculated scores.
*
* @param {Object} scores - The calculated scores for each path.
* @returns {Array} - An array of recommendation objects with path and match level.
*/
function getRecommendations(scores) {
Logger.log("Generating recommendations for scores:", scores);
const recommendations = [];
const paths = [
{ path: "Contractors", score: scores.contractors },
{ path: "Hacker Board", score: scores.hackerboard },
{ path: "ADO Submission", score: scores.adosubmission },
{ path: "Ambassadors", score: scores.ambassadors },
{ path: "AI Initiatives", score: scores.ai }
];
const threshold = 5;
for (const { path, score } of paths) {
if (score > threshold) {
recommendations.push({ path, match: `${score}%` });
Logger.log(` Added recommendation for ${path}: ${score}%`);
}
}
Logger.log("Recommendations:", recommendations);
return recommendations;
}
/**
* Utility function to sanitize input arrays.
*
* @param {Array} arr - The input array.
* @returns {Array} - The sanitized array with falsy values removed.
*/
function sanitizeArray(arr) {
return arr ? arr.filter(Boolean) : [];
}
